DOT - FAA-E-2217

2400 BIT-PER-SECOND DATA SET EQUIPMENT SUPERSEDING DIGITAL DATA COMMUNICATIONS SYSTEM (DACOM)

active, Most Current
Buy Now
Organization: DOT
Publication Date: 15 September 1965
Status: active
Page Count: 61
scope:

The equipment covered by this specification is a solid-state medium-speed Digital Data Communications System (DACOM) to be installed in the National Airspace System (NAS). Part 1 of this specification contains construction and performance requirements applicable to all equipment of the system. Terminal equipment (digital modems) of the DACOM are mounted in cabinet-type racks for installation at remote radar facilities and at FAA Air Route Traffic Control Centers (ARTCC). The equipment when used in conjunction with voice-bandwidth communications channels will provide for transmission of digital information from common processor equipment located at radar sites to FAA ARTCC's and Air Defense Centers, or interchange of air traffic control messages between ARTCC's.
